Re: Progression/regression and timing of RT treatment

Hi Nan, you might also have a look at http://www.dupuytren-online.info/radioth...de_effects.html and http://www.dupuytren-online.de/downloads...20Dupuytren.htm specifically. No real life statistics are available with regard to developing cancer after Dupuytren RT because not a single such case has been reported so far but the risk is probably quite low. The main reason is that the hand and foot can tolerate much higer doses than other organs.
